a=[0, 1, 2, 3, 4, 5, 6, 7, 8, 9]
print(a[:6:-1])
输出结果是[9, 8, 7],这个解决是怎么算出来的,求详细解答,谢谢了!
(0)
start和end省略的情况时,默认start = 第一个,end = 最后一个的索引再移一个;
第一个不代表索引为0,需要看截取的方向,如果是从左到右那就是0,如果是从右到左那就是-1,end一样。
start省略(从右到左)[:6:-1]
从索引-1开始截到索引6(不包含6)
print(a[:6:-1]) # step=-1,从右往左取值,截取到下标为6的地方
(0)
亲~登录后才可以操作哦!
确定你的邮箱还未认证,请认证邮箱或绑定手机后进行当前操作
举报
×
侵犯我的权益
×
侵犯了我企业的权益
×
抄袭了我的内容
×
原文链接或出处
诽谤我
×
对根叔社区有害的内容
×
不规范转载
×
举报说明
暂无评论